Jan. 5 marks Roseborough Travel Agency’s third annual Elite Cruise & Tour Show. Whether you’ve already decided where you would like to travel in 2013 and want to get a great deal, or want to compare a few different trip options, or even if you want to gather ideas for a trip in some future year, this is an event that Roseborough Travel Agency says you simply cannot miss.
At this event, you can chat with spokesmen from Holland America Line, Discover Alaska, Pacific Delights, Brendan Vacations, Norwegian Cruise Line, Royal Caribbean, Viking River Cruises, Roseborough Travel, and several other cruise and tour companies. They’ll conduct entertaining cruise and tour seminars for first-timers, family-reunion vacationers, and world explorers. Roseborough will unveil their Charming Charleston and Savannah City Stay escorted bus trip and Key West bus trip.
For 42 years, the Roseborough Travel Agency has specialized in giving the traveler confidence that every detail is covered, including air and ground transportation, food, lodging, cruises, day trips, and even travel insurance. This concern for detailed support was never more important than when some of their clients were recently trapped by Hurricane Sandy in the New York City area. Roseborough’s staff worked around the clock until every single client got back safely.
